Partnerships
Axitea's strategic alliances with top-tier technology providers are fundamental to its ability to deliver sophisticated security solutions. These collaborations ensure the seamless integration of advanced systems, including state-of-the-art cybersecurity, video surveillance, and access control technologies. For instance, Axitea partners with Axis for advanced video monitoring capabilities, Fortinet and Palo Alto Networks for robust network and cyber security, and Zucchetti for integrated access control systems.
Axitea leverages partnerships with local security operators across Italy to broaden its physical security service footprint. These collaborations are crucial for extending its reach, particularly for time-sensitive operations like mobile patrols and rapid alarm response.
By integrating these local entities, Axitea enhances its operational efficiency and service delivery capabilities throughout the country. This strategic approach allows the company to effectively tap into diverse regional markets and solidify its position within the competitive Italian security sector.
Axitea actively cultivates business and channel partnerships to broaden its market presence and ensure efficient distribution of its security services. These collaborations are crucial for boosting sales and tapping into niche market segments.
In 2024, a substantial portion of security solution sales were attributed to these strategic alliances, highlighting their direct impact on revenue growth and market penetration for Axitea.
Private Equity Groups
Private equity groups are crucial strategic allies for Axitea, fueling its expansion and technological advancement. A prime example is Argos Wityu, which finalized its acquisition of Axitea in May 2025. This partnership is designed to accelerate Axitea's shift to digital active protection and solidify its position as a leader in tech-driven security solutions.
The investment from Argos Wityu signifies a new chapter focused on aggressive growth and market expansion for Axitea. This collaboration leverages private equity's financial backing and strategic guidance to enhance Axitea's service offerings and operational capabilities.

A fundamental activity for Axitea is the comprehensive delivery of physical security services. This encompasses crucial functions like surveillance, managing access to restricted areas, conducting regular patrols, and responding promptly to alarm activations.
To ensure robust territorial coverage across Italy, Axitea employs a dual strategy. They directly employ a significant number of security guards, maintaining direct control over service quality. Additionally, they collaborate with a network of carefully vetted and certified partner companies, expanding their reach and operational capacity.
In 2024, Axitea's commitment to physical security was evident in its extensive operational network. The company managed over 15,000 service points nationwide, demonstrating its capacity to deploy personnel and resources effectively across diverse client locations.

24/7 Security Operation Center Monitoring
Axitea’s 24/7 Security Operation Center (SOC) is the core of its managed security services, offering continuous vigilance over both physical and digital perimeters. This integrated system processes millions of critical events and alarms daily, enabling rapid response to threats.
The SOC acts as a central nervous system, collecting and analyzing vast amounts of data from diverse sources. This constant flow of information allows Axitea to identify and neutralize security incidents with remarkable speed and efficiency, safeguarding client assets.

Customer Segments
Axitea's large private enterprise segment targets companies with complex, multi-faceted security needs across diverse sectors. These clients require robust, integrated solutions that go beyond basic protection, encompassing physical security, cybersecurity, and specialized risk management.
Notable clients like BNL, a major banking institution, and Itelyum, a significant player in the environmental services sector, exemplify Axitea's capacity to deliver high-level security for organizations facing substantial operational and reputational risks. This segment values comprehensive service portfolios and customized security strategies.
